No callers are identified. No conversations are recorded. No phone records are kept. Now speak clearly and when you are finished say: 'Go ahead'.
Director Karan Tejpal, whose debut “Stolen” (2023) premiered in Venice’s Horizon’s strand before screening at BFI London Film Festival, Zurich Film Festival, and SXSW Sydney, has boarded Indian 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results